A man in a top hat is confronted outdoors by a group; he claims innocence as others react. Another man in a top hat is singled out and raises his hand in surprise.

“Have you got anything to say before you go?” 3:16 · “I'm innocent.” 3:22 automatic transcript, may be wrong

No renewal found An automated finding, not a verdict. A renewal would have appeared in the Copyright Office's renewal registrations 27 to 29 years after the term began. Those volumes are loaded and our parse of them found no matching renewal. If that is right, a work published 1931–1963 that was not renewed entered the public domain at the end of its 28th year; the volumes are OCR of old print, and the method page reports how often the parse has been found to miss one.
